How to Enter

The Best British Makers  are editorially curated, drawing from nominations, suggestions, and Times editorial selection — they are not a pay-to-enter scheme. Participation is based on product quality, relevance, and originality.

  1. Nominations & suggestions: Makers can be nominated by peers, customers, or themselves via the Best British Makers directory or Times editorial channels.
  2. Editorial review: The editorial team evaluates nominations alongside product research, consumer enthusiasm, and sector relevance.
  3. Curation & selection: A shortlist is developed by editors based on craftsmanship, innovation, design quality, and British provenance.
  4. Final inclusion: Makers selected for recognition are confirmed for publication in the Best British Makers showcase feature.
  5. Profile & optional marketing: Recognised makers may be offered editorial profiles and guidance on how to promote their inclusion to customers and partners.
